Grandma reveals what she looked like before full body tattoos

Kerstin Tristan, a 56-year-old mother and grandmother, once hated tattoos—until 2015, when she decided to try something new. Since then, she has spent over €30,000 covering her body in ink, transforming her appearance.

 

Now a social media sensation with 190,000 Instagram followers and millions of TikTok views, she proudly showcases her tattoos, which include roses, leopard prints, and detailed portraits.
